libsyntax/librustc_front: Some visitor methods don't have access to span information #28750

Namely:

visit_struct_def
visit_enum_def
visit_generics
visit_arm (can use span of inner Expr, but it's bad)

+ maybe

visit_trait_ref (can use span of inner Path, acceptable)
visit_ty_param_bound (can use span of inner Lifetime or PolyTraitRef, acceptable)
visit_lifetime_def (can use span of inner Lifetime, acceptable)

So, if I want to visit, for example, a StructDef and report an error, I can't do it and have to visit all its parents instead.
